Patagonia: Gaucho Derby Race Day 2

Richard Dunwoody photo
TheAdventurists.com - Full Story

March 7 2020

Holy moly, what a day that was. Anyone watching the dots would have noticed that the tracking between VS1 & VS2 resembled some madman’s abstract Sharpie art project with riders’ tracks circling around mountains, reversing directions, and laying down tracks over and over and over again. Did we mention this race would be largely about navigation? It’s all fun and games until you are actually lost in the mountains. To be fair, the riders are traversing some pretty gnarly countryside, with trails through passes, river valleys, dense forests, and bogs – yes, bogs – while trying to chivvy along a reluctant packhorse and keep their own horse on an even keel. Not an easy task by any means and that hard and fast first leg may have given some the impression that this race would be easier than they thought. By mid-afternoon, riders were calling 1-800-HelpMeGaucho seeking assistance with reluctant horses and wayward packhorses, but even the gauchos weren’t immune to the seductive charms of the bogs with one gaucho taking an unscheduled bog-bath enroute to VS3. So in other words, Day 2 has been quite a bit slower. The weather has played its part, delivering on its reputation as a fickle beast, turning colder and wetter with possible snow in the higher elevations...

Queen ‘to distance herself from Dubai ruler’ after court rules he kidnapped daughters

Metro.co.uk - Full Article

Elisa Menendez
Saturday 7 Mar 2020

The Queen is reportedly set to shun the ruler of Dubai after a High Court ruling found he kidnapped his own daughters and detained them for almost two decades. Sheikh Mohammed bin Rashid Al Maktoum, the vice president and prime minister of the United Arab Emirates, and Queen Elizabeth have long shared a bond over their love of horse racing. The sheikh, who owns the elite London-based Godolphin Racing, has previously been described as a ‘friend’ of the Queen’s. They are said to have seen each other on a ‘fairly regular basis’ for the last two decades and the sheikh is believed to send the monarch annual gifts of horses. He has been pictured at Ascot with the Queen, where he was invited into the Royal Box. However, their friendship is set to become strained after Britain’s most senior judges found the 70-year-old ruler ‘ordered and orchestrated’ the abduction of his daughters, Sheikha Shamsa and Sheikha Latifa, and forced them to return to Dubai...

Patagonia: Gaucho Derby Race Day 1

Richard Dunwoody photo
TheAdventurists.com - Full Story

March 6 2020

It was fast and furious from the start line this morning as the Pioneers began their epic trek across 500 km of Patagonia. A number of riders, including Zsofia (ZH), Roberta (RM), Annie (AA) and Warren (WS) hit the gas pedal on the way to vet station 1 (VS1) topping out at over 25km/hr with a pack horse alongside. Other riders chose a more moderate pace, adopting the “it’s a marathon, not a sprint” type of mentality which can often yield great results, ensuring there’s something left in the tank to finish the race. After all, it’s a long old haul to the finish line just a stone’s throw from El Chalten. A few riders – Shirley (SH), Nichole (NM) – chose an alternate route around some hilly topography; a plucky gamble which could have put them towards the front had it not been for that awkward impassable boggy canyon floor which forced a detour back towards where they had originated. 100 points to them for giving it a go. (No, the points don’t count.) While we’re at it, let’s give extra pretend points to Julie (JY) who hit the deck not far out of the start camp when her bridle parted ways with her horse and her horse parted ways with its human. The horse then bolted back to the start line for Derby Start Take Two. Don’t count Julie out just yet; a firefighter by trade and a Mongol Derby veteran, she’s as tough as they come and will be back in the thick of it in no time...

UAE: 12th Dubai CP Endurance Cup to be held tomorrow

GulfToday.ae - Full Article

March 5 2020

The 119km Dubai Crown Prince Endurance Cup sponsored by Emirates Airline will be hosted by the Dubai Equestrian Club on Saturday. This highly anticipated ride is the highlight of the Dubai Crown Prince Endurance Cup Festival, which opened on March 2. The Festival comprises a total of four rides, catering to a wide range of riders and horses—including female riders and mares—adding variety to this celebration of endurance riding. The festival is sponsored by Meydan pillar partner Emirates Airline and is held at Dubai International Endurance City, a purpose-built, state-of-the-art endurance facility.

Named for His Highness Sheikh Hamdan Bin Mohammed Bin Rashid Al Maktoum, Crown Prince of Dubai and Chairman of the Executive Council, the week-long festival opened with the 119km Dubai Crown Prince Ride for Ladies on March 2.

This was followed by the 119km Dubai Crown Prince Ride Restricted to Private Stables/Individuals on March 3, and the 119 km Yamamah Endurance Cup for Mares on March 4.

The Yamamah Endurance Cup is quite significant, as it is named after the mare the Crown Prince rode to win the 2014 World Equestrian Games Endurance gold medal in France.

The finale, the 119km Dubai Crown Prince Endurance Cup sponsored by Emirates Airline, will be flagged off on Saturday.. An impressive international contingent is expected to participate, as usual. They will compete alongside local talent...

Sheikh Ordered Abduction of Daughters and Threatened Princess Haya – UK High Court

HorseSport.com - Full Article

Landmark ruling describes fear tactics used by Sheikh Mohammed, but will bombshell revelations affect the reputation of the horse world’s major patron?

By: Cuckson Report // Pippa Cuckson

When the Godolphin doping scandal broke in British racing back in 2013, we were asked to accept that Sheikh Mohammed had not known, was appalled, and that the industrial scale steroids offences at his racing stables in Newmarket, UK, were the isolated work of a rogue trainer.

I don’t intend to appear flippant by implying that sporting shenanigans are on the same scale as issues of human rights. But while rich and powerful people distance themselves from scandal through the employment of layer upon layer of stooges, there really is nowhere for Sheikh Mohammed to hide from the Findings of Fact handed down by one of the most revered courts in the world, our High Court here in the UK today (March 5.)

This was primarily a custody hearing for Jalila and Zayed, the two children of Dubai ruler Sheikh Mohammed and his former “junior” wife Princess Haya – Olympic show jumper and former president of the FEI...
